The Divine Servant

Commissioned by artist Max Greiner, Jr., of Kerrville, TX, this 1500 lb. + bronze statue was cast in Lander, WY by Eagle Bronze. Pastor Clem and Greg Tindol, drove a truck and a trailer to Wyoming to haul the bronze statue back to Illinois the at end of June, 2004.
The statue was donated anonymously by a family who attends the church, and has been temporarily placed at the office site of the church on Bronk Road until our new building is built on the corner of Rolf Road and Rt. 59.
The Divine Servant models the service motto of the leadership of the church: “Lead by serving.” The permanent display at the building site will have a water feature so people may imitate Jesus and wash each other’s feet in an expression of humility and honor.
The public is encouraged to come to the meditation garden at the front of the property. The 105% size depiction of Jesus washing Peter’s feet is gripping. All who come and sit a while will understand more graphically what the Savior meant when He said, “Even the Son of Man did not come to be served, but to serve, and give His life in exchange for the lives of many.” |
